                  The thing that all you guys don't get for some reason is that most promoters lose money on fighters in the beginning of their career, and in certain fights even if/when they get to the top. Boxing promotion/management is a gamble, and a lot of it will be taking calculated risks, sometimes taking a short term hit for a long term gain, that is typical for any business.

                  Its always a risk - they are backing their investment (Ward) and probably taking a long term view on Ward and the company as a whole. If he wins this fight, I am sure he will be in a fight in the future where he makes Roc Nation a boat load of money, and by the way there is no guarantee that this show is going to lose money, lets see the numbers first before everyone starts to jump the gun.

                  Also for them Ward is just the beginning, for Roc Nation getting Ward was a massive coup, and now they have a chance to show their capabilities as promoters and the opportunity to put on a good promotion on the big stage, depending on how they do, I'm sure will determine if they attract more big name fighters and prospects in the future.

                  I think they will lose money on Ward on this fight, but lose money overall? That is too difficult to answer - if he wins tomorrow, I would say no. If he loses? Possibly yes. I like the fact that they have backed him though - they are taking a risk just like he is, but he is making retirement fund type of money, which is the way it should be and what his talent warrants.
